If you are planning to Study Abroad and would like to receive academic credit, you must come by the Study Abroad office in University Hall 248 and fill out an application and permission to study abroad prior to studying abroad. 

Studying Abroad and Studying Away provides a unique opportunity for students to diversify their college education.  Students have many choices when it comes to locations where they can study. 

Our staff is here to help students decide what programs will be best for them and to assist them in applying for programs.  We also assist students while they are away and upon their return. 

"Study Abroad" means studying anywhere outside the United States of America.  "Study Away" means studying at an institution within the United States that is outside of your home state/city.  We offer information on a other options such as internships, volunteer opportunities, and other international experiences.
